Mid Century Modern Chair Styles
The mid-century modern period, spanning from the late 1940s to the early 1960s, witnessed a groundbreaking shift in design aesthetics, particularly in the realm of furniture. Mid-century modern chairs became iconic symbols of the era, exhibiting a unique blend of functionality, minimalism, and organic forms.
1. Eames Lounge Chair and Ottoman: Designed by Charles and Ray Eames in 1956, the Eames Lounge Chair and Ottoman epitomizes mid-century modern elegance. Its sculpted plywood shells, upholstered in supple leather, cradle the sitter in unparalleled comfort. The ottoman, shaped like an oversized footrest, complements the chair, offering additional support and relaxation.
